Flying on the Lorenz strange attractor

Below is a version of the animation we looked at in class. The animation shows two solution curves for the Lorenz equations (with a particular choice of parameter values), one green and the other red. These solution curves have initial conditions that differ by only a small distance. You will also see two points, one tracing out each curve as the time variable increases. The two points follow similar orbits for a time and then separate. After the initial separation, the orbits are essentially independent.
